Why Autumn is a Prime Season for London Townhouse & Penthouses

With summer tourists gone, autumn brings a different audience — business travellers, city-break couples, and international visitors looking for a stylish base in the capital. London’s calendar is full, from Frieze London and Fashion Week to The Lord Mayor’s Show and the early Christmas markets. This creates strong demand for high-end short stays and weekend breaks.

How to Maximise Autumn Bookings

1. Refresh Your Listing

Update your photography with seasonal touches — think soft throws, warm lighting, and evening skyline shots. Highlight features like floor-to-ceiling windows, terraces, and fireplaces that appeal during cooler months.

2. Optimise Pricing and Minimum Stays

Autumn bookings tend to be shorter, so flexible minimum-night policies can help capture last-minute guests. Dynamic pricing tools can also keep rates competitive during key events and weekends.

3. Curate the Guest Experience

Offer a personalised welcome: a bottle of red wine, local restaurant recommendations, or an autumn city guide. Small details enhance reviews and encourage repeat bookings.

4. Target the Right Audience

Tailor your listing copy and ads to attract city-break travellers and professionals — people seeking comfort, privacy, and luxury in a central location.
